A rope data type for text, built as a finger tree over UTF-8 text fragments. The package also includes utiltiy functions for breaking and re-wrapping lines, conveniences for pretty printing and colourizing terminal output, and a simple mechanism for multi-line Rope literals.

The main Rope type and its usage are described at Core.Text.Rope in this package.

This is part of a library intended to ease interoperability and assist in building command-line programs, both tools and longer-running daemons. A list of features and some background to the library's design is contained in the README on GitHub.
